Origins and Family

Darvish Khan was born in Tehran[2]. He was born on +1872-01-01T00:00:00Z[3].

Career and Affiliations

Darvish Khan worked as a composer[6]. Notable students include Mousa Maroufi[9], a musician[28], 1890–1965[29], of Iran[30]; Morteza Neydavoud[10], a composer[31], 1900–1990[32], of Iran[33]; Abolhassan Saba[11], a composer[34], 1902–1957[35], of Iran[36]; Nur-Ali Borumand[12], a musician[37], 1905–1977[38], of Qajar Iran[39]; and Sa'id Hormozi[13], a musician[40], 1897–1976[41], of Iran[42].

Death and Burial

Darvish Khan died on +1926-11-22T00:00:00Z[5]. He passed away in Tehran[4]. The cause of death was traffic collision[22].
